The Chief Technology Officer (CTO) will play a pivotal role in leading Fathom's technical strategy and initiatives, with immediate focus on successfully launching our Multi-stakeholder Regulatory Organization (MRO) project. This executive position requires a visionary leader who can translate complex technical concepts into actionable standards and policies, build robust technical partnerships, and establish Fathom as a thought leader in the AI governance space. The CTO will work closely with the executive team to ensure that Fathom's technical initiatives align with our mission of shaping responsible AI governance.

Technical Governance Leadership
Form and engage with an independent board of AI experts and industry leaders to establish gold standards of care for AI companies
Lead efforts to set gold standards in AI safety and evaluations, including:
Mapping standards to current law
Identifying the most impactful gold standards for reasonable care
Determining best practices to assess adherence to standards
Developing new evaluation or auditing capabilities when needed
Establish frameworks for collecting critical information from AI companies to track standards
Develop "audit the auditor" mechanisms to ensure accountability and maintain integrity in standards evaluation
Translate technical concepts into policy recommendations that are implementable and effective
